About BDA

Bensinger, DuPont & Associates (BDA) is a national provider dedicated to promoting healthy outcomes for the workplace, employees, individuals and their families. BDA provides employee assistance programs (EAP) and work-life services, training and education, compulsive gambling services, drug testing management and specialized clinical help lines and services.

The Prescription Drug Research Center (PDRC) is a subsidiary of BDA that provides consultation and research to monitor the nonmedical use of specific prescribed controlled substances and to reduce the nonmedical use of these medicines.

Principals and Staff

BDA President and CEO is Peter B. Bensinger, the former Administrator of the U.S. Drug Enforcement Administration and the Illinois Department of Corrections. BDA Executive Vice President and Medical Director is Robert L. DuPont, M.D., the first Director of the U.S. National Institute on Drug Abuse (NIDA), and clinical professor of psychiatry at Georgetown Medical School. He is a national leader in addiction medicine and an expert in prevention and treatment in the workplace. Together, Mr. Bensinger and Dr. DuPont have pioneered efforts to find effective solutions to many important behavioral problems affecting the workplace.

BDA was founded in 1982 to provide Drug-Free Workplace consultation and policy development. BDA began providing EAP services in 1986. Today, BDA provides services that have expanded to support the evolving needs of businesses.
